数据库系统概论习题集详解:关键知识点与应用
需积分: 4 93 浏览量
更新于2024-08-01
收藏 272KB DOC 举报
数据库系统概论习题集是一本针对数据库系统基础知识的教材,它提供了丰富的练习题,旨在帮助学生理解和巩固理论知识。本书共分为两大部分:选择题和简答题。
**第一章 绪论**
1. 数据库系统(DBS)是一个集成了数据库、硬件、软件和数据库管理员的完整体系,其中C选项(数据库管理员)是必不可少的一部分,负责管理和维护数据库。
2. 关于数据库(DB)、数据库系统(DBS)和数据库管理系统(DBMS)的关系,A正确,即DBS包含了DB和DBMS,它们之间存在层次结构,DBMS负责管理和实现DB,DBS则更宏观,涵盖了DB和DBMS的管理功能。
3. 数据库管理技术的发展经历了人工管理、文件系统和数据库三个阶段,其中人工管理阶段没有专用软件进行数据管理,所以D选项正确。
4. 数据库系统的特点包括数据共享、数据完整性、数据独立性高,C选项(数据冗余度高)是数据库设计时需要避免的问题,因此不属于特点。
5. 数据独立性指的是数据的逻辑结构独立于存储结构,当数据逻辑结构改变时,应用程序无需修改,所以B选项符合题意。
6. 模式是数据库全体数据的全局逻辑结构和特性的描述,是设计和定义数据库的基础。
7. 为了保证数据独立性,需要修改的是模式与外模式之间的映射,确保应用程序看到的是逻辑结构而非底层实现细节。
8. 保持逻辑数据独立性时,只需调整模式与外模式的映射,使之与物理结构解耦。
9. 用户看到的局部逻辑结构和特征的描述称为子模式,它是模式的逻辑子集,反映了数据的局部视图。
10. 数据库管理员(DBA)的职责包括完整性约束说明、定义数据库模式和数据库安全,而数据库管理系统设计通常由专业人员负责,D选项错误。
**简答题部分**
简答题部分要求学生解释数据、数据库、数据库系统和数据库管理系统的基本概念。数据是符号记录,用来描述事物;数据库是组织和存储数据的集合;数据库系统则是包含了数据库和用于管理它的软件的系统;而数据库管理系统则是负责数据库的创建、更新、查询和维护的软件工具。
通过解答这些问题,学习者可以深化对数据库系统基础知识的理解,并检验自己的理论掌握程度。该习题集不仅有助于巩固基础,还为实际应用和进一步学习打下了坚实的基础。
2023-12-02 上传
2023-10-21 上传
2023-08-24 上传
2023-08-22 上传
2023-09-10 上传
2023-06-08 上传
2023-03-08 上传
2023-09-02 上传
f2008303650asdf
- 粉丝: 5
- 资源: 2
最新资源
- C++标准程序库:权威指南
- Java解惑:奇数判断误区与改进方法
- C++编程必读:20种设计模式详解与实战
- LM3S8962微控制器数据手册
- 51单片机C语言实战教程:从入门到精通
- Spring3.0权威指南:JavaEE6实战
- Win32多线程程序设计详解
- Lucene2.9.1开发全攻略:从环境配置到索引创建
- 内存虚拟硬盘技术:提升电脑速度的秘密武器
- Java操作数据库:保存与显示图片到数据库及页面
- ISO14001:2004环境管理体系要求详解
- ShopExV4.8二次开发详解
- 企业形象与产品推广一站式网站建设技术方案揭秘
- Shopex二次开发:触发器与控制器重定向技术详解
- FPGA开发实战指南:创新设计与进阶技巧
- ShopExV4.8二次开发入门:解决升级问题与功能扩展